Vulkan renderer breaks Alt1 DX/OGL capture

Since RuneScape added the Vulkan renderer option, Alt1's DirectX/OpenGL capture no longer works when Vulkan is selected, so it reverts to desktop capture.

The problem: desktop capture grabs the composited desktop output, which includes Alt1's own overlay. That creates a feedback loop - any overlay drawn on top of the game (dots, highlight boxes, text) ends up baked into the captured frame.

This breaks pixel/colour-based detection for any plugin, because a plugin's own overlay corrupts the very capture it's reading from.

  Steps to reproduce:

  1. In RS graphics settings, switch the renderer to Vulkan.
  2. Alt1 wont show any image for rs2client.exe linked window with DirectX or OpenGL Capture selected
